The Logos Papers by Dr. Gangadean explore the significance of a foundational focus on the Logos—the eternal word of God—in theology, philosophy, and the humanities. Emphasizing the Logos's presence in reasoning, scripture, and Christ incarnate, the collection highlights its role in fostering spiritual maturity, unity, and cultural stability. It underscores the importance of deep foundation in truth to counter division, decay, and loss in both the church and society, advocating for a clear, certain understanding that transcends skepticism.
